Abstract

The utility model relates to an automatic water-flow control valve, which comprises a valve body, a pressure water inlet pipe, a low-flow water inlet pipe, a high-flow water inlet pipe, a low-flow water outlet pipe of a governor valve and a floating ball switch, wherein the pressure water inlet pipe is arranged at the outside of the valve body and is divided into two branches including the low-flow water inlet pipe and the high-flow water inlet pipe, an elastic membrane switch is arranged in the valve body to separate the inner cavity of the valve body into a high-flow area and a low-flow area, wherein the high-flow water inlet pipe is connected with one side inside the valve body, and a high-flow water outlet is arranged at the bottom part of one side inside the valve body; and the low-flow water inlet pipe is connected with the other side inside the valve body, the low-flow water outlet pipe of the governor valve is connected on the inner wall of the other side inside the valve body, and the floating ball switch is arranged outside of the water outlet. The automatic water-flow control valve has the following beneficial effects: the water flow can be cut off automatically and overflowing can be prevented, the automatic water-flow control valve is safe and reliable, and can be arranged on a fish jar, holes are not needed to be drilled on the fish jar, thereby avoiding hidden troubles of breakage of the jar, water leakage and the like caused by drilling; the automatic water-flow control valve is convenient to install and use, and can be opened and closed in real time; and the flow rate of the automatic water-flow control valve is high, and the valve can automatically adjust the water drainage speed according to the water supplying speed of a water pump.

Description

A kind of current autocontrol valve
Technical field
The utility model relates to a kind of valving, relates in particular to a kind of current autocontrol valve.
Background technique
General flow control valve is meant under the certain pressure difference, relies on the size that changes the resistance of restriction liquid to come the flow of control orifice, thereby regulates the valve class of actuator movement speed, can be widely used in multiple appliance arrangement.Existing common can be as being used for fish jar or other need control the system of fluid recloser, filtering system at the bottom of traditional operated by rotary motion fish jar, this need be used for overflow in fish jar bottom or overpunch; And because punching is easy to bring detonation, hidden danger such as leak, makes numerous aquarists have to abandon end filtering system and adopt the relatively poor top of filtering effect to filter or external filter vat mechanism; But this kind top filtering system had not only influenced attractive in appearance but also had been not easy to cleaning, and external filter vat more be not easy to place also can influence attractive in appearance.
The model utility content
At above defective, the utility model provides the current autocontrol valve that a kind of safe and reliable simple, easy to use, flow is big, need not to punch, can prevent overflow, and the technological means by the small flow controlling large flow that adopts realizes the bottom water flow circulating filtration.
For achieving the above object, the utility model is by the following technical solutions:
A kind of current autocontrol valve, comprise valve body, pressure intake pipe, small flow intake pipe, big flow intake pipe, speed limit valve small flow outlet pipe, float switch, the pressure intake pipe is arranged at the valve body outside and is divided into small flow intake pipe and big two branches of flow intake pipe, described valve inner is provided with the flexible sheet switch and by this switch body cavity is intercepted is big flow region and small flow zone, wherein the valve inner of a side connects big flow intake pipe, and big flow water outlet is offered in this part valve body bottom; The opposite side valve inner connects the small flow intake pipe, connects speed limit valve small flow outlet pipe on this part valve interior wall, and float switch is equipped with in this effluent pipe mouth outside.
Compared with prior art, the beneficial effect of current autocontrol valve described in the utility model is:
(1) safe and reliable: as to need not on fish jar, to burrow hidden danger such as not existing burrows brings detonation, leak; End cylinder has the duplicate protection switch, and water level can be regulated automatically, when having a power failure or during fault, can the automatic disconnection current, and keep water level in safety range, can prevent overflow;
(2) be convenient to install and use: only need a few minutes, whole system can be installed butt joint and finish, time saving and energy saving, can open and close in real time.
(3) flow is big: maximum water flow down can reach 20000L/H, and system regulates down water speed automatically according to the speed of water on the water pump.

Embodiment
As shown in Figure 1, the described current autocontrol valve of the utility model embodiment, comprise valve body 1, pressure intake pipe 2, small flow intake pipe 3, big flow intake pipe 4, speed limit valve small flow outlet pipe 7, float switch 9, pressure intake pipe 2 wherein is arranged at valve body 1 outside and is divided into small flow intake pipe 3 and big 4 two branches of flow intake pipe; Described valve body 1 inside is provided with the flexible sheet switch 6 that is close to big flow water intake 10 positions and by this switch valve body 1 inner chamber is intercepted and is divided into big flow region and small flow zone, be positioned at the big flow intake pipe 4 of a side valve body 1 inner connection of big flow region, be positioned at this regional valve body 1 bottom equally and offer big flow water outlet 11; Be positioned at the opposite side valve body 1 inner small flow intake pipe 3 that connects in small flow zone, this small flow intake pipe 3 is set to speed limit valve small flow water intake 5 with valve body 1 junction point, be positioned at equally and connect speed limit valve small flow outlet pipe 7 on this regional valve body 1 inwall, the outer end of this speed limit valve small flow outlet pipe 7 is set to speed limit valve small flow water outlet 8, and float switch 9 is equipped with in this water outlet outside.
The described current autocontrol valve of above the utility model embodiment, earlier valve body 1 is carried out forvacuum before use, on valve body 1, be provided with the pressure intake pipe 2 of small flow intake pipe 3 and big flow intake pipe 4, speed limit valve small flow water intake 5 is under the opened state at float switch 9 intakes, closure along with float switch 9, corresponding the reducing of water-outlet quantity of the water flow of speed limit valve small flow outlet pipe 7 and speed limit valve small flow water outlet 8, when the water-outlet quantity of the water flow of speed limit valve small flow outlet pipe 7 and speed limit valve small flow water outlet 8 during less than the inflow of speed limit valve small flow water intake 5, expansion meeting by hydraulic pressure is pushed flexible sheet switch 6 to water inlet that big flow water intake 10 also implements to close big flow intake pipe 4, can close fully during at float switch 9, thereby at this moment flexible sheet switch 6 also can thoroughly be pushed diaphragm to big flow water intake 10 by the hydraulic pressure of small flow intake pipe 3 simultaneously closing motion is closed and then finished to big flow water intake 10 to the water surface set; If when the ball float of float switch 9 is lower than the setting water surface, the automatic water outlet of speed limit valve small flow water outlet 8 meetings, can cause the water inlet of speed limit valve small flow water intake 5 by the water outlet of speed limit valve small flow water outlet 8, when the water-outlet quantity of speed limit valve small flow water outlet 8 during greater than the inflow of speed limit valve small flow water intake 5, pulling force by vacuum hydraulic pressure, the diaphragm of flexible sheet switch 6 can be drawn back, thereby realize big flow water intake 10 to increase flow of inlet water and water cycle fast.
